St. Brendan’s HS dance team, choir perform at Marlins Park

St. Brendan High School’s Sabrette dance team and choir performed at the Marlins home game against the Atlanta Braves on Saturday, Sept. 6.

The St. Brendan choir started the evening by singing the national anthem. The 13- member choir performed led by choir director Ella Carr. “To be on the field in front of thousands of people, experiencing the culmination of all of the preparation and diligent rehearsals, was exhilarating,” Carr said.

The Sabrette dance team performed right before the first pitch was thrown. All members of the varsity and junior varsity performed, totaling 35 dancers in grades 9-12. The three-minute routine was put together by head coach Jill Torgas with varsity captain Alexa Lorenzo and co-captain Brianna Bazail.

Considering this was the Sabrettes first appearance of the school year, they were praised by all the coordinating staff of the Marlins, including Jose Guerrero, head coach of the Marlins’ Energy Team, for their performance, talent, overall professionalism and polished appearance.
This was the sixth consecutive year that the choir and dance teams have been asked to perform during a Marlins game.
